INIA Releases Guide to Combat El Niño's Impact on Agriculture

Africa2 hr ago

The National Agricultural Research Institute (INIA) has launched a comprehensive guide to help the agricultural sector confront the challenges posed by the El Niño phenomenon. The institute forecasts a spring and early summer period characterized by above-average rainfall, particularly in the northern regions of the country. To address these conditions, INIA has developed specific recommendations tailored for key agricultural production systems. The primary objective of these recommendations is to enable producers to capitalize on potential opportunities presented by the weather patterns while simultaneously mitigating associated risks. This proactive approach aims to support the resilience and productivity of Uruguayan agriculture in the face of climate variability.
